Me! I bled for 6 weeks after my 1st lap. It was never a light, spotting kind of bleeding, but a really heavy bleeding. My ob said that sometimes the anesthesia and the trauma of the surgery can throw off your cycles. I am on continuous bcp. My second lap, I bled for two weeks. Much lighter.
